Proceedings of the Cambridge Colloquium on Mycenaean Studies (Paperback)


The fourth in the series of international colloquia on Mycenaean Studies which began in 1956 was held in Cambridge, UK, in April 1965. It was attended by most of the leading scholars concerned in the edition an interpretation of the linear B tablets. Originally published in 1966, this book is a record of the papers presented and discussed. They cover a wide range of subjects from epigraphy to more general questions of interpretation, and will be of interest to all who study Mycenaean Greece, Homer or the history of the Greek language.
